Positive Mood

Used to describe a person showing a lively and happy mood, often infectiously so.

Illustration for Positive Mood
Her perky attitude made everyone in the room feel more upbeat.
LampPro Tip 2/3

Not for Sadness

Avoid using 'perky' when someone is feeling down or in a serious situation

Illustration for Not for Sadness
Despite the bad news, she tried to put on a perky face.
LampPro Tip 3/3

Usually Informal

'Perky' is generally used in casual conversations rather than formal or business settings.

Illustration for Usually Informal
You seem especially perky today—did something good happen?
